    Default Mailing fragile items.......

    Wrap the item in bubble wrap, paper or tissue.... Use a food sealer or ziplock baggies to put the item in, blow it up and seal... Now it's in a safe little bubble..... If using ziplock bags you might want to use packing tape to secure the zipper end......
